The Unique Hazards of High-Rise Construction

High-rise construction differs from standard construction in one major aspect—height. The vertical nature of the work environment adds layers of complexity in logistics, structural engineering, and, most importantly, worker safety. Several critical risks are inherent in this type of work:

1. Falls from Height

Falls are the leading cause of fatalities in the construction industry, and this risk is magnified on high-rise sites. Workers are often required to operate on scaffolding, ladders, and open floor edges. A single misstep or failure of fall protection systems can result in fatal consequences. Despite stringent regulations and the availability of personal protective equipment (PPE), human error or oversight can still lead to tragic accidents.

2. Falling Objects

The potential for falling objects—from tools and equipment to debris—is significantly greater in high-rise construction. Gravity ensures that even a small object dropped from a height can cause severe injury or death to workers below. Effective use of netting, tool lanyards, and designated drop zones is essential to manage this hazard.

3. Structural Instability During Construction

High-rise buildings go through various stages where their structure may not yet be fully stable. Incomplete frameworks, shifting materials, and the weight of construction equipment can pose risks of partial collapses or structural failures. Engineers and site supervisors must conduct continuous risk assessments as the project evolves.

4. Extreme Weather Exposure

Weather conditions can be more intense and unpredictable at greater heights. Strong winds, lightning, and sudden storms can create hazardous working conditions. Wind, in particular, can destabilize scaffolding, lift equipment, or even knock a worker off balance. Employers need to monitor weather forecasts vigilantly and have protocols for suspending work when conditions become unsafe.

5. Limited Access and Egress

Evacuating workers from upper floors in an emergency is far more complicated on a high-rise site. Ladders and elevators may be limited or non-operational in early construction phases, making it difficult to move people quickly in the event of a fire or other emergency. A comprehensive evacuation and rescue plan tailored to the building’s design and stage of construction is essential.

6. Fatigue and Human Error

Long working hours, physically demanding tasks, and the mental strain of working at height can lead to fatigue, which significantly increases the likelihood of accidents. Employers must enforce reasonable work hours, allow adequate rest periods, and provide training to help workers recognize the signs of fatigue in themselves and others.

Legal and Regulatory Oversight

The construction industry in the UK is governed by robust regulations designed to protect workers, including the Health and Safety at Work Act 1974 and the Construction (Design and Management) Regulations 2015. These laws mandate proper training, risk assessments, the provision of PPE, and the appointment of competent persons to manage health and safety.

Mitigation Strategies

Reducing the safety risks associated with high-rise construction requires a multi-faceted approach:

  • Comprehensive Training: Workers must be trained not only in the use of tools and machinery but also in hazard recognition, fall protection, and emergency procedures.

  • Use of Technology: Innovations such as drones, real-time monitoring systems, and wearable safety tech can help identify and mitigate risks before they lead to accidents.

  • Regular Inspections and Maintenance: Daily checks of equipment, scaffolding, and safety systems ensure that nothing is left to chance.

  • Safety Culture: Promoting an environment where safety is prioritized and workers feel empowered to speak up about hazards can lead to early identification and resolution of risks.

  • Incident Reporting and Analysis: Learning from near misses and past accidents is crucial. Construction companies should have systems in place for transparent reporting and follow-up actions.
